The Psychology of Bluffing in Online Poker

Bluffing in online poker is a crucial skill that can make or break your game. It involves tricking your opponents into believing you have a better hand than you actually do, in order to make them fold and win the pot. But what goes on in the mind of a bluffer? What psychological tactics are at play when someone decides to bluff in a game of online poker?

According to renowned poker player and author, David Sklansky, “Bluffing is an essential part of poker strategy. It keeps your opponents guessing and can help you win even when you don’t have the best hand.” This highlights the importance of mastering the art of bluffing in order to succeed in the game.

One key aspect of bluffing in online poker is the concept of “image.” Your image at the table plays a significant role in whether or not your bluffs will be successful. If you have a tight and conservative image, your opponents are more likely to believe you when you make a big bet. On the other hand, if you have a loose and aggressive image, your bluffs may be less effective as your opponents may think you are just playing your usual style.

Another important aspect of bluffing in online poker is timing. Knowing when to bluff and when to fold is crucial in maintaining your credibility at the table. As poker pro Phil Hellmuth famously said, “The key to winning at poker is to play the players, not the cards.” This emphasizes the importance of understanding your opponents’ tendencies and using that knowledge to your advantage when bluffing.
